Default Magnum XLS 91A BB

Magnum XLS 91A BB 14x6 MAS "K" 10.5K Stock muffler 3%N, 18% (50/50)
This was richened up, I did not tach it at peak. The engine had 5, 5 min RICH runs, with 10 min cool down in between, for break-in. Break-in was with 5%N, 22%O(60% Castor/40% Coopers Blend Synthetic).
Bore (mm) 27.5
Stroke (mm) 26.0
Practical r.p.m. 2,000-12,000
Power (b.h.p.) 2.8
Weight (gram/ounce) 672g/ 23.7oz
Normal Propeller 13x6, 14x5

It's the size and weight if a light .61, but gobs more power. Excellent transition, idles with the 14x6 at 2200 RPM (it vibrates a lot though), 2600 RPM is better. Only I thing, right out of the box, the idle needle was way too lean, which made starting and break-in difficultly. I adjusted it 2 turns out from closed, and now after it's primed, it'll start first flip. Hot restarts were no problem. This engine is very tight, I lubed it up at first with after run oil.

I have 3 Mag's and all three have performed just like the same displacement FX engines.
